Call of Duty: Mobile Chinese APK | Download for Android Phones
Call of Duty: Mobile Chinese APK is now available for download for Android phones and tablets. The Chinese version of the popular mobile FPS shooter was launched yesterday by Activision after much waiting and testing. The game has been going…